Asst Prof Position in US and the World, Lehigh University

The Department of History at Lehigh University is seeking to hire a tenure-track Assistant Professor of History with a specialization in the United States and the World in the twentieth and/or twenty-first centuries. Our faculty teach a 2:2 load at all levels of the curriculum. The Department features a distinctive graduate program focused on transnational history that offers both the M.A. and Ph.D. degrees. This hire will help strengthen the Department’s profile in research, scholarship, and graduate studies, while furthering the Department’s tradition of excellence in both undergraduate teaching and service to the University and the profession.
